The Role of Ads in Free Gaming
Most free games use ads to support development. While some players see ads as a bother, many tolerate them as a fair price for free play. Creators now aim to keep ads brief or give rewards for watching them. This keeps the game flow smoother. As long as ads don’t break the fun, players are willing to watch them in exchange for cost-free entertainment.
